A flexible solution for application management, and facilitated centralization of our IAM
We use HelloID for ourselves and clients, so we need to manage a lot of client environments at once. Functionality to manage this situation is not yet available. When something needs to be changed with the sign-on policies, we have to apply this manually to every client environment that we have.

Pros

"The level of customization for data imports and role modeling, because it helps to integrate faster, support easier and let it reuse the organization role structure."
"The tool is quite stable and user-friendly."
"The solution's most valuable feature is its ease of use."
"Deployment takes a bit of time, however, once it's done properly, everything becomes very organized and easy to use."
"The compliance features are the most valuable features."
"This solution is great for providing control access across your environment."
"The first valuable feature of the solution is its interface. The second feature of the solution is the level of flexibility it provides."
"SailPoint has an edge in terms of security since administrators have limited access, unlike ServiceNow where you can change everything. This adds a significant security advantage."
"Now we can easily control who has access to which client or client application."
"The most valuable feature is the option to use SSO from different sources such as Microsoft AD, ADFS, Azure AD, SAML, form-based, etc."
"The Single Sign-On capabilities are endless and we haven't found a single app so far that couldn't be set up for SSO."
"You don't need to be a specialist in Identity and Access Management solutions to understand the software and configure it."
 

Cons

"The advanced provisioning features require more improvement."
"There are more functionalities in the Cloud that could be explored."
"There are various functions that don't work in IdentityIQ, including the access request reminder, which doesn't go to the approvals in the proper format, so it's hard for users to read."
"The cost of this solution is high. The technical assistance center could be improved. They're very good, but considering the intricacies of the solution, they can further improve."
"SailPoint IdentityIQ needs to improve its customization. It should also incorporate some standardized tools for implementation."
"The pricing could be improved."
"The interface can improve, and the product could become a little cheaper."
"Additional details during account aggregation failures to help quick troubleshooting."
"Sometimes it generates a username that is not unique, but at the time of this writing, it is not possible to generate a new one that is unique."
"I would like to have the built-in provisioning module improved."
"Integration with other Tools4ever applications such as SSRPM and IAM would be nice."
"When something needs to be changed with the sign-on policies, we have to apply this manually to every client environment that we have."
